Most Tested Urology Topics You Must Not Miss

 

The exam content revolves around practical cases, diagnostic challenges, and management plans. These topics appear consistently in mock tests and previous question banks. Here are the high-yield areas to focus on:

 

  • Understanding of lower urinary tract symptoms and how they affect bladder function
  • Approach to Benign Prostatic Hyperplasia and its surgical or medical management
  • Diagnosis and treatment planning in cases of renal colic and urinary stones
  • Familiarity with different types of urinary incontinence and male infertility
  • Management strategies for acute and chronic prostatitis with specific antibiotic regimens
  • Identification of testicular torsion and other scrotal emergencies through clinical patterns
  • Comprehensive workup of haematuria in both male and female patients
  • Understanding urethral strictures and their long-term care pathways
  • Handling urological cancers like bladder, prostate, and kidney with first-line options
  • Accurate reading of urodynamic studies and interpretation of imaging results

 

Each of these areas can lead to 2–3 scenario-based questions in your exam. Focus more on practical applications than textbook theory.

Tips That Boost Your Performance Instantly

 

Sometimes, small changes in the way you study can bring dramatic results. These hacks don’t require extra hours, just smarter techniques.

 

Here are proven habits to follow:

 

  • Use visuals like flowcharts and diagrams to break down surgical steps
  • Focus on keywords in questions to avoid traps in long case-based options
  • Keep one notebook for errors and tricky questions—revise it often
  • Learn clinical guidelines instead of rare complications
  • Read the last sentence of the question first to know what it’s asking
  • Pair revision with short mock sessions to improve retention

 

These micro-strategies work well when time is tight and focus is fading.

 

Key Urology Systems You Should Master

 

While the exam will cover a broad spectrum, these systems carry high weight and should be revised repeatedly.

 

Male Reproductive System

 

Understand hormonal control, testicular disorders, and infertility management. Know your diagnostic tools well.

 

Urinary Tract System

 

Focus on infections, obstructions, and structural defects. Know the step-by-step diagnosis flow, especially for renal function issues.

 

Genitourinary Oncology

 

Revise the stages and standard treatments for prostate, bladder, and renal cancers. Expect questions that test your choice of imaging or treatment timeline.
